🥘 Ingredients

10 items
  • 500 grams Fresh anchovies
  • 100 grams Almond flour
  • 50 grams Parmesan cheese, finely grated
  • 1 teaspoon Gar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on Paprika
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 1 large Egg
  • 100 milliliters Olive oil
  • 4 Lemon wedges

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

Begin by cleaning the anchovies: remove the head, guts, and spine, keeping the two fillets attached. Rinse under cold water and pat dry with paper towels.

2

In a shallow bowl, combine almond flour, Parmesan cheese, garlic powder, paprika, salt, and black pepper. Mix well to ensure even distribution of spices.

3

In a separate bowl, beat the egg until well combined.

4

Dip each anchovy fillet into the beaten egg, shaking off any excess, then dredge it in the almond flour mixture, pressing lightly to ensure the coating sticks. Repeat for all anchovies.

5

In a deep skillet or frying pan, heat olive oil over medium-high heat until shimmering. To test if the oil is ready, drop a small piece of the coating mixture into the oil; it should sizzle immediately.

6

Carefully add the coated anchovies to the hot oil in batches, ensuring not to overcrowd the pan. Fry each side for approximately 2-3 minutes, or until golden brown and crispy.

7

Once cooked, remove anchovies with a slotted spoon and drain on paper towels to remove excess oil.

8

Serve immediately while crispy, with lemon wedges on the side for squeezing over the top.
